DEAR SIR , 1 . The minute hand of a clock is 7cm long . find the displacement and distance covered by its npointed end when it moves from 6. 00 A . M to 6.30 A .M .

At 6 am minute hand is pointing at upward position and at 6:30, it is downward.
The two points are two opposite ends of diameter of circle. So, the displacement is 2*R = 14 cm.
Distance covered is half of the circumference i.e. = pi*R = 3.14*7 =21.98 cm
